Be fair, what can somebody write in a single thread?
Take a look at other threads in Other Languages section. In some of them there are dozens of active members writing hundreds of posts per month, and yet they are still waiting for their own local board, while you don't meet either of those two requirements, at least not yet.

The same thing was with my local board (Croatian); we also had only one thread and we got our own local board after forum staff  got convinced that there is enough interest and a real need for our own local board. And same thing happened for every other local board as that's how it works; first you have to show that there is a real need for your own local board, and then go for it and not the other way around.

Even then, it will take some time (probably years) before you get your own local board as those in charge don't wanna make new board just to die out in a year or two, like it happened with quite a few boards already so they want to be absolutely sure that it makes sense to make a new one.
